EBS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review

141 of the 6,924 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Emergent Biosolutions (EBS)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$208M — up 126% from $91.6M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 49 funds opened new EBS positions and 29 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 35 added to existing stakes and 36 trimmed.

The largest buyer was American Century Companies, adding an estimated $2.68M. The largest seller was BlackRock, cutting an estimated $13.9M.
